Subject: Key rotation — Queuestack autoscaler

Team,

We rotated the credentials the Queuestack autoscaler uses to read queue-depth metrics from the internal Gaugeport API. The old key stops working Friday at 18:00 UTC. Update the `qstack-scaler` secret on both regions and restart the controller; scaling decisions pause during restart but resume automatically. The new Gaugeport key is below.

app token of kagap-tafog = vxb7-1L6kA2y

# Pagination config — Lanternfish Public API
#
# Welcome aboard. All list endpoints are cursor-paginated; offset params
# were removed in v3. PAGE_SIZE_DEFAULT=25 and PAGE_SIZE_MAX=100 are hard
# caps enforced at the gateway, not per-route. Cursors are opaque — never
# parse them client-side or in tests. Raising PAGE_SIZE_MAX needs a perf
# review first. Cursors are signed before leaving the service, and the
# signing secret is set on the line directly below.

vault entry, yagef-bahop: COURIER_KEY29=5cc62eb51255862256337c33c5be9

Subject: Webhook retry cut-over complete. Hi — the Pondera delivery service is now fully on the new retry semantics as of last night. Retries use exponential backoff with jitter instead of fixed intervals, and permanent 4xx responses no longer requeue. Please review the handler changes in the linked branch with that in mind. For reference while reviewing, the production delivery service now runs with these configuration values.

deployment values, badug-yadup:
[aldmir]
port = 4000
region = west-1
host = aldmir.halixlabs.example
team = kelax
timeout_ms = 2000
retries = 5

## Tidewick Release Runbook — Publish

Build the widget bundle from the `release` branch. Verify tide-table fixtures against the Marlow Bay dataset; any drift over 2 minutes blocks release. Run `tidewick pack --strict`. Reviewer confirms checksum matches the build log. Publish to the Harborline CDN only after signing the bundle with the key below.

deploy key for fafof-yaguf: bky4_zHj6